From 85f48038aac108e0a2434ae88819a6c94e1ea3af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Sam Gross Date: Tue, 9 Dec 2025 09:13:35 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] [3.13] gh-142342: Fix m68k assembler operand constraints for `%fpcr` access (gh-142343) (#142459) On m68k, an fmove instruction accessing %fpcr may only move from or to a data register or a memory operand. The constraint "g" also permits the use of address registers, which is invalid. The correct constraint is "dm". Beginning with GCC 15, the register allocator picks an address register in the code which causes SIGILL during runtime.
